There has been a lot of work going on behind the scenes the last few months, as we move to MotorsportReg for our 2026 Registration Platform. The first goal is to become a little bit less paper-intensive. Therefore, starting in 2026, we are rolling out the Vehicle Registration and application forms for the Competition License and Annual Credential processes via web forms instead of paper. There are still some supporting paper forms to be completed (like the Medical Form, Prize Money Authorization, and Tax Forms), but we are making the first strides to move digital.

- All vehicles for 2026 will be registered using the new online web form.
- To complete your vehicle registration, please click the “Register Now” button and sign into your MotorsportReg account. If you don’t already have an account, please follow the steps under “Sign up for MotorsportReg.”
- All cars competing in the Series must have a completed Vehicle Registration. Team managers, please note that you will need to register *ALL* your cars at the same time. (Instructions are on Page 1 of the Entrant Checklist.)
- If you are a returning driver/team owner/team manager wishing to retain the number you used in 2025, please complete the Vehicle Registration(s) no later than March 3, 2026 at 6:00 PM CST. (Note: Racing America has sole discretion on assigning numbers. Prior year numbers are set aside for the teams that used them in 2025 until March 3, 2026 unless assigned by Racing America for commercial purposes. Completed vehicle registrations must be submitted by that date to retain the same number as the year before. After that time, numbers will be available on a first-come first-served basis.)

- Drivers need only to complete the Competition License Application.
- All applications must be completed in the online form.
- Returning drivers who are under the age of 39 and have completed a medical in the past four years will not need to complete a new form this year. If you aren’t sure if a Medical Form is required, you can contact the Registrar.
- Please be sure to complete the Racing America SpeedWaiver, as outlined in the Entrant Checklist.
- License applications should be completed at least two weeks prior to your first event.
- If you complete your application and provide all supporting documentation and compete both waivers prior to March 18th (US date), your license will be prepared and ready for easy pick up at the NOLA Pre-Season Test.
- Important SpeedWaiver Tip: The Racing America SpeedWaiver is best completed on a US-based cellphone. Not all country codes accept the return text message with the link to the waiver completion.
